Carb & Fat Blockers: Myth or Miracle for Burning Fat?
The weight loss world is constantly buzzing with the hottest trends. One that's picked up serious traction recently are carb and fat blockers. These pills claim to prevent your body from absorbing carbs and fats, effectively blocking calories before they can become stored as fat. But do these little tablets really live up to the hype? Are they a miracle solution for shedding pounds or just another fad?
- Experts are split on the effectiveness of carb and fat blockers. Some argue that they can slightly decrease calorie consumption, while others believe their effects are insignificant.
- ,Furthermore, there are possible side effects to weigh.
- It's crucial to talk to your doctor before taking any new supplements, especially if you have pre-existing conditions.
Finally, the decision of whether or not to try carb and fat blockers is a personal one. Consider the potential benefits and risks carefully, and make an informed choice that's right for you. Remember, sustainable weight loss relies on a combination of balanced eating habits, regular exercise, and lifestyle changes.

The Carb Blocker Diet: Is It Possible to Burn Fat Like This?
The Carbs Stopping Diet has become increasingly trendy in recent times. Promoters of this diet state that by reducing the consumption of carbohydrates, you can rapidly shed pounds. But does evidence support these assertions?
Despite the diet's traction, there is scarce scientific evidence to prove that carb blockers are effective. Some research suggest that carb blockers may slightly reduce carbohydrate absorption, but the consequences on fat loss are unclear.
- Additionally, carb blockers may have potential side effects, such as gas. It is important to speak with a doctor before making significant dietary changes.
Opting for relying on carb blockers, focus on a balanced diet that includes plenty of whole foods. Combine this with regular workout routines for sustainable fat loss.
